Select the option in which the numbers shares the same relationship in set as that shared by the numbers in the given set. (NOTE: Operations should be performed on the whole numbers, without breaking down the numbers into its constituent digits. E.g.13 – Operations on 13 such as adding /subtracting /multiplying etc. to 13 can be performed. Breaking down 13 into 1 and 3 and then performing mathematical operations on 1 and 3 is not allowed)

(79, 89, 101)

(31, 41, 47)

  1. (43, 47, 59)
  2. (53, 61, 67)
  3. (29, 37, 43)
  4. (17, 19, 23)

Answer (Detailed Solution Below)

Option 3 : (29, 37, 43)

The logic followed here is:

The pairs are given as: "Alternate Prime numbers".

Now,

(79, 89, 101)

⇒ 79 → 22nd Prime number.

⇒ 89 → 24th Prime number.

⇒ 101 → 26th Prime number.

For (31, 41, 47)

⇒ 31 → 11th Prime number.

⇒ 41 → 13th Prime number.

⇒ 47 → 15th Prime number.

Now, checking the options:

Option 1: (43, 47, 59)

⇒ 43 → 14th Prime number.

⇒ 47 → 15th Prime number.

⇒ 59 → 17th Prime number.

Option 2: (53, 61, 67)

⇒ 53 → 16th Prime number.

⇒ 61 → 18th Prime number.

⇒ 67 → 19th Prime number.

Option 3: (29, 37, 43)

⇒ 29 → 10th Prime number.

⇒ 37 → 12th Prime number.

⇒ 43 → 14th Prime number.

Option 4: (17, 19, 23)

⇒ 17 → 7th Prime number.

⇒ 19 → 8th Prime number.

⇒ 23 → 9th Prime number.

Hence, the correct answer is "Option 3".
